Collabora and Flipper: Opening Up the RK3576
Collabora, a company specializing in open-source software, has partnered with Flipper, a hardware company, to make the RK3576 processor more accessible. The RK3576 is a powerful processor that can be used in a variety of devices, including laptops and tablets. By opening up the processor, Collabora and Flipper aim to increase its adoption and development in the open-source community. This move is significant for developers and manufacturers looking to create custom devices with the RK3576 processor.
